    Alan B. McClelland is an amateur radioman. With the relaxation of restrictions on amateur broadcasting, Mr. McClelland is returning to his station, W5FOA. Mr. McClelland is a former employee of Civil Aeronautics Administration (C. A. A.) in Washington, D. C. He is shown in his radio room, transmitting a message over his station. Mr. McClelland is wearing a dress shirt, necktie, and trousers.
